http://www.dailyrecord.co.uk/sport/football/football-news/celtic-chief-peter-lawwell-admits-2659138 PETER LAWWELL last night admitted Celticâs first Champions League qualifier next term could be staged in Ireland or England. The Parkhead chief executive revealed heâs in consultations with UEFA as his club seek a suitable venue to play their opening home Euro tie in 2014-15. The Commonwealth Games, which have forced the SFA to move both of this seasonâs domestic cup finals from Hampden, are also making Celtic look elsewhere for a Champions League venue next July. Lawwell has confirmed Edinburghâs Murrayfield is a realistic contender but revealed venues in Ireland and the north of England such as Newcastleâs St Jamesâs Park are also on the agenda. He said: âWeâre actually in discussion with UEFA about what options we have. âThen, once weâre happy with those options, we go and talk to the relevant owners of the stadiums. âThere are other options, probably less likely, that weâre looking at.â Lawwell expanded on that when he said: âThe Aviva, Croke Park or maybe down south, a northern Premier League club. âThere would be a big support in Dublin. âThe stadium was full there when we played Liverpool in the summer so that would be great and there is a precedent in that we played at Old Trafford against Rapid Vienna. âWeâre developing a few options and then weâll take it to UEFA and see what they think. I donât really know until we see the possibilities. âMurrayfield is a big attraction because itâs near for the supporters, itâs a fantastic stadium and that would be a high contender. I think it would be the only Scottish option.â Lawwell knows taking the game out of Scotland could price it out of regular fansâ reach and added: âThatâs why would be a high contender. âWe need to look at ways of making sure the atmosphere was there and that the game was well attended. âWeâd probably like to make a decision early in the New Year so that we can plan and go for it.â
